SUMMARY
Problem of burning BD-RE 25 GB ISO images

STEPS TO REPRODUCE
1. Insert an BD-R preformated BluRay 25 GB
2. Try to burn an iso image (for example : debian-9.8.0-amd64-BD-1.iso)


OBSERVED RESULT
According to the error popup window (see the pic below), it seems that K3B
considers that media is already burned and it does not propose to reformat it.
The inserted BluRay disc is blank and has been formatted with the same
application for first use.


EXPECTED RESULT
Burn the media

SOFTWARE/OS VERSIONS
Linux Debian Wheezy, Jessie and Stretch  
K3B version : 2.0.3 (on the 3 distro)
Media : SONY Corp. BD-RE 25 GB 1-2x

Hardware  used : 
burners :
- MATSHITA BD-MLT UJ272 (via the USB port)
- MATSHITA BD-MLT UJ260AF
PC :
- HP Pavilion g7 (SATA)
- Z83II-Mini-PC (USB)
- ASUS K52F (USB)

ADDITIONAL INFORMATION :
The K3B can format the media and I used it with Nero 4 for linux without
problem to
burn BluRay ISO like debian-9.8.0-amd64-BD-1.iso. (Nero doesn’t work to format
the media).
There is also an older burning problem of small 1.4GB DVDs. Burning fails when
closing the disc. The problem only applies to 1.4GB DVD-R, not 1.4GB DVD-RE.
